UNM proposes draft resolution in support of Ukraine

The United National Movement opposition party – the largest opposition group in the country in office between 2003 and 2012, on Tuesday proposed a draft resolution in support of Ukraine, amid the latter’s war with Russia. 

Khatia Dekanoidze, the chair of the party in the state legislature and former law enforcement official, read out the text about the military aggression, genocide and war crimes committed by Russia in Ukraine since the outbreak of hostilities in late February. 

She said the Georgian parliament “should adopt a resolution condemning Russia’s invasion of Ukraine’s sovereign territory, acts of genocide and crimes against humanity, systematic violation of human rights, acts of violence, and other crimes under international law”. 

“All countries in the civilized world adopt such resolutions. I have no hope that you [the ruling party] will accept this resolution, but I wanted the citizens of Georgia to hear once again that Russia is committing genocide in Ukraine,” the MP said.
